Transaction 5b96217ccf7ef80a6e2749228f7ed24e586898d41b13d47e53371292542db77b
1 Input
1 Output
-
5b96217ccf7ef80a6e2749228f7ed24e586898d41b13d47e53371292542db77b:0
- value
- 2496639
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e0c6669c8f8078d30dcd3bce112aa6050421b2ed OP_EQUAL
- address
- 3NBWxeMZ4rFDbmmopkTBFBrDFF65zAhcRX